It used to be that cars had multiple horns. Now you get one.

My 1970 Buick for instance has three from the factory. Two are in F, and the third I think is in A. It's jarring when I hit the horn. Authoritative.

You don't have to get 'louder' horns. You need to install more horns. Look into it, investigate the sound you want.
